Modifying surface normals
Can anyone explain which surfaces have their normals changed in Hypermesh V12? The help file says that:
This functionality automatically adjusts the minimum set of surfaces required to maintain overall consistency of the surface normals, without affecting other surfaces, based on the input surface selection. The minimum set of surfaces is found from all surfaces attached by shared edges. This includes the entire surface shell, not just the adjacent surfaces. This prevents problems that can arise from incorrect or inconsistent orientations.
I have part of my model which is a closed box. Most of the surface normals point outwards, but those on one side point inwards. When I select the inward pointing surfaces, individually or by window, and ask for their normals to be reversed then those surfaces are reversed but so are all the other surfaces, so the originally inward surfaces are still inconsistent with the rest. Is it possible to limit the reversing to only the surfaces I select?
Answers
-
Hello,
since Version 10 or 11 it is not possible to orient single surfaces. If there are connected surfaces, then all of the connected surfaces are investigated.
Normally for a closed cube it works perfect. Only if you have 'non-manifold' edges (yellow) then there is a chance for opposed oriented surfaces.
You can try to disconnect the surface (red edges), reverse them and then reconnect them.
Regards,
Mario
0 -
Mario, thank you for your reply: your suggestion of disconnecting the surfaces, reversing them and reconnecting them did work. I'm not very happy with the program reversing the surfaces it thinks fit without giving me the option to at least confirm the changes first, but it appears that someone in their wisdom thought otherwise.
0